If Ethereum breaks through $4500, the mainstream CEX cumulative short liquidation intensity will reach 879 million.
BlockBeats News, September 1st, according to Coinglass data, if Ethereum breaks through $4,500, the cumulative short liquidation intensity of mainstream CEX will reach 879 million.
Conversely, if Ethereum falls below $4,300, the cumulative long liquidation intensity of mainstream CEX will reach 620 million.
BlockBeats Note: The liquidation chart does not display the exact number of contracts awaiting liquidation, or the exact value of contracts being liquidated. The bars on the liquidation chart actually show the importance of each liquidation cluster relative to adjacent clusters, that is, the intensity.
Therefore, the liquidation chart shows to what extent reaching a certain price level will have an impact. A higher "liquidation bar" indicates that the price reaching that level will trigger a more intense response due to a liquidity cascade.
